It's important enough for a horror movie to outperform a major action movie at the box office.

It becomes an even greater accomplishment when you consider that the action movie stars one of Bollywood's biggest young stars and that the horror movie is from Hollywood.

However, The Conjuring: Last Rites has achieved just that at the Indian box office. With a huge ₹18-crore opening, the movie has outperformed this week's new Hindi releases, The Bengal Files and Baaghi 4.

The Conjuring: Last Rites had one of the best opening days for a horror movie in India this Friday, with an estimated ₹18 crore net at the box office.

With its collection, the movie was able to surpass not only other Hollywood horror films but also a few horror films from the Desi genre.

The Conjuring series' last installment is anticipated to bring in a sizable sum of money abroad as well.

The Hollywood Reporter claims that Last Rites is preparing for a $65 million opening weekend in North America after earning $8.5 million from previews alone.

The movie is predicted to gross over $100 million on its first weekend worldwide. This might include at least $7 million from India alone.
